Borgo Santo Pietro, once a stop for weary medieval travelers on a holy pilgrimage, now offers refuge of an upscale variety. The fully renovated thirteenth-century Tuscan villa–turned–boutique hotel features stunning views, acres of secret gardens, sensational cuisine, and the sincere desire of its staff to nourish body, mind, and soul.

Outdoors, the manicured gardens are vast and varied, and guests are invited to roam the grounds. Near the inn is an Italian rose garden with a profusion of heirloom blooms.
